Environmental Club

The environmental club's purpose is to actively embrace the Catholic social issue of being stewards of the earth. The students in this club noticed many ways in which Trinity could be more involved with this issue. The club's main focus this year is paper recycling. Future projects include plastics recycling, campus cleanup and involvement in the state of Ohio's Green Rivers Project.

Saint Anthony Society

The Saint Anthony Society for Academic Excellence recognizes those seniors whose academic achievements have placed them in the top ten percent of their graduating class. This society honors the memory of Saint Anthony, the first Franciscan to teach theology to the members of Saint Francis' order.
